title = "Design of bulk wave EMAT using a pulsed electromagnet",
abstract = "Typically, permanent magnets used in the electromagnetic acoustic transducers (EMATs), will cause the difficulty of mobility for on-line detection of ferromagnetic materials. In this paper, a pulsed electromagnet EMAT (PE-EMAT) with the effective magnetic field duration of 400 μs is designed. A 2-D finite element model for the bulk wave PE-EMAT is presented including both the electromagnetic field and the acoustic field analysis. The designed PE-EMAT has shown the effectiveness of bulk wave generation and detection compared with the permanent magnet EMAT, which is verified by experiments.",
